FREE LECTURE ON SOLAR SYSTEM.

A popular lantern lecture on astronomy, "The Solar System and its Origin," will be given free in the Concert Chamber of the Town Hall on Monday evening by Mr. A. C. Gitl'ora, M.A., F.R.A.S. This is one of a series of lectures arranged by the Wellington City Council, and there will be no charge for admission. Mr. GifTord is one of tho few scientists who can impart the mysteries of the heavens in a popular discourse, as those who haye heard him are aware.
